Что такое полифаги в информатике

В информатике термин «полифаг» относится к программным системам или компонентам, способным работать с различными типами данных, форматами файлов или алгоритмами. Такие системы обладают универсальностью и могут быть использованы в разных областях, где возникает необходимость обработки разнородных данных.

Применение полифагов в информатике позволяет упростить разработку и поддержку программного обеспечения, так как часто требуется работать с разными типами данных или форматами файлов. Благодаря использованию полифагов можно избежать дублирования кода или написания отдельных модулей для работы с каждым конкретным типом данных.

Существует множество примеров полифагов в информатике. Например, XML-парсеры, которые способны обрабатывать XML-документы любых структур и валидировать их с помощью различных схем. Еще одним примером являются библиотеки для работы с графическими форматами, которые позволяют открывать и сохранять изображения в разных форматах, таких как JPEG, PNG, GIF и т. д.

Использование полифагов в информатике способствует созданию более гибкого и универсального программного обеспечения, которое может быть применено в разных областях и с разными типами данных.

Что такое полифаги в информатике?

Полифаги в информатике – это программы или алгоритмы, способные работать с различными типами данных или выполнять различные задачи. Они могут обрабатывать не только один тип данных, а также адаптироваться для работы с разными форматами и структурами.

Термин «полифаги» происходит от греческого слова «πολύφαγος», что означает «многожелудочный». В информатике полифаги играют важную роль в различных областях, таких как искусственный интеллект, обработка данных, анализ информации и другие.

Они способны обрабатывать не только числовые данные, но и текстовые, графические, звуковые и другие форматы. Полифаги часто используются для создания алгоритмов обработки и анализа данных, разработки интеллектуальных систем, машинного обучения и других приложений.

Примеры полифагов в информатике включают в себя языки программирования, такие как Python, Java и C++, которые позволяют разработчикам создавать программы для разных целей и работать с различными типами данных.

Также в данной области можно отметить системы и фреймворки искусственного интеллекта, такие как TensorFlow и PyTorch, которые предоставляют возможности по работе со сложными моделями машинного обучения и обработке различных видов данных.

В итоге, полифаги в информатике играют важную роль в различных областях и обеспечивают гибкость и эффективность работы с разными типами данных и структурами.

Зачем нужны полифаги в информатике?

Полифаги – это универсальные алгоритмы, способные решать широкий спектр задач и эффективно работать в различных областях информатики. Они обладают способностью адаптироваться к разным условиям и быстро усваивать новые знания. Использование полифагов позволяет упростить разработку программного обеспечения и повысить его производительность.

Вот некоторые причины, по которым полифаги широко применяются в информатике:

  1. Универсальность: Полифаги способны решать различные задачи, необходимые в информатике, такие как классификация данных, оптимизация алгоритмов, обработка текстов и изображений, решение задач оптимизации и т.д.
  2. Адаптивность: Полифаги обладают способностью быстро адаптироваться к новым условиям и изменениям в данных. Они могут обучаться на основе новой информации и использовать полученные знания для решения новых задач.
  3. Эффективность: Благодаря своей универсальности и адаптивности, полифаги позволяют создавать более эффективные алгоритмы для решения сложных задач. Это позволяет сократить время выполнения программы и улучшить ее производительность.
  4. Упрощение разработки: Использование полифагов позволяет упростить процесс разработки программного обеспечения. Вместо создания и настройки отдельных алгоритмов для каждой задачи, можно использовать полифагов, которые уже включают в себя множество решений.
  5. Интеграция: Полифаги могут быть легко интегрированы в существующие системы и программы. Они могут работать вместе с другими алгоритмами и библиотеками, дополняя их функциональность и повышая общую эффективность системы.

В целом, полифаги в информатике играют значительную роль, обеспечивая гибкость и эффективность в разработке и применении программного обеспечения. Они помогают создавать более универсальные и адаптивные системы, способные решать сложные задачи в различных областях информационных технологий.

Примеры применения полифагов в информатике

Полифаги – это программы или алгоритмы, способные работать с различными форматами данных. Они являются универсальными инструментами, которые позволяют обрабатывать данные разной структуры и типа.

Ниже приведены несколько примеров применения полифагов в информатике:

  1. Парсинг веб-страниц.

    Полифаги могут использоваться для извлечения информации с веб-страниц различных форматов (HTML, XML, JSON и др.). Они могут обрабатывать HTML-код, анализировать его структуру и извлекать интересующие данные, такие как заголовки, ссылки, таблицы и т.д.

  2. Обработка файлов разных форматов.

    Полифаги могут быть применены для работы с файлами различных форматов, включая текстовые, двоичные, CSV, JSON, XML и другие форматы данных. Они позволяют считывать и записывать данные, выполнять их анализ, трансформацию и фильтрацию.

  3. Адаптивные пользовательские интерфейсы.

    Полифаги могут использоваться для разработки адаптивных пользовательских интерфейсов, которые автоматически подстраиваются под разные устройства и разрешения экранов. Они позволяют создавать приложения, которые могут работать на компьютерах, планшетах и смартфонах без переписывания кода.

  4. Обработка и анализ больших объемов данных.

    Полифаги могут применяться для обработки и анализа больших объемов данных. Они позволяют эффективно работать с данными, используя многопоточность, параллелизацию и другие приемы оптимизации. Примерами использования полифагов в этой области могут быть обработка лог-файлов, анализ социальных сетей, машинное обучение и др.

Приведенные примеры демонстрируют широкий спектр применения полифагов в информатике. Они помогают решать разнообразные задачи обработки данных и адаптации программного обеспечения под различные потребности пользователей.

Какие проблемы решают полифаги в информатике?

Полифаги (от греческого «поли» — много и «φαγείν» — есть) — это компьютерные программы или системы, способные обрабатывать и анализировать информацию из разных источников. Они могут работать с различными типами данных, форматами и структурами. Полифаги предоставляют инструменты для сбора, обработки, хранения и анализа большого объема информации.

Проблемы, которые полифаги помогают решать:

  1. Сбор данных: полифаги позволяют автоматизировать процесс сбора данных из разных источников, таких как веб-сайты, базы данных, текстовые файлы и другие. Они могут выполнить запросы к API, просканировать веб-страницы, извлечь и структурировать информацию для дальнейшего анализа.
  2. Обработка данных: полифаги предоставляют инструменты для обработки собранных данных. Они могут проводить фильтрацию, сортировку, агрегацию, трансформацию и другие операции для приведения данных в нужный формат или для выделения интересующей информации.
  3. Хранение данных: полифаги позволяют сохранять и структурировать собранные и обработанные данные. Они могут использовать базы данных, файловые системы или другие хранилища для долгосрочного хранения информации.
  4. Анализ данных: полифаги предоставляют инструменты для анализа данных. Они могут проводить статистический анализ, визуализацию данных, нахождение закономерностей и связей между данными для выявления значимых трендов и паттернов.
  5. Интеграция данных: полифаги позволяют объединять данные из разных источников и форматов для создания комплексных систем. Они могут работать с данными из разных баз данных, API, файлов и предоставить единый интерфейс или представление данных.

Применение полифагов позволяет автоматизировать и упростить работу с большим объемом информации, освободив время и ресурсы для других задач. Они находят применение в различных областях, таких как бизнес-аналитика, научные исследования, финансы, медицина и другие.

Результаты использования полифагов в информатике

Использование полифагов в информатике приводит к ряду положительных результатов и преимуществ. Некоторые из них включают:

  • Увеличение производительности. Полифаги способны обрабатывать различные типы данных и выполнять разные задачи, что позволяет им эффективно работать в различных сферах информатики.
  • Улучшение гибкости. Полифаги могут адаптироваться к разным ситуациям и требованиям, что делает их идеальным решением для задач, которые требуют множества различных навыков и возможностей.
  • Снижение сложности. Использование полифагов позволяет упростить разработку и обслуживание программного обеспечения, так как можно использовать одного полифага вместо нескольких специализированных агентов.
  • Уменьшение затрат на обучение. Вместо того, чтобы обучать разные агенты на разные задачи, достаточно обучить одного полифага, и он сможет выполнять множество различных задач.
  • Улучшение понимания и анализа данных. Полифаги могут обрабатывать разные типы данных и проводить анализ данных на разных уровнях, что позволяет получать более полное представление о данных и делать более точные выводы.

Применение полифагов в информатике может быть очень эффективным и востребованным. Примеры использования полифагов включают автоматический анализ и обработку больших объемов данных, создание интеллектуальных систем управления и решение сложных оптимизационных задач. Благодаря своей универсальности и способности выполнять различные задачи, полифаги могут значительно улучшить эффективность работы в области информатики и привести к новым и инновационным решениям.

Оцените статью
Помощник по дому